Output 668c1645823f32f09efe34d401d84e8b2c922a58471ede731cfeb5730c702217:0

value
1003550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d049cf05c02612ea7c7e44fd45096562947c380 OP_EQUAL
address
3D63v3QoUpzhyWNi8HfkSY5QHebhbujLW7
transaction
668c1645823f32f09efe34d401d84e8b2c922a58471ede731cfeb5730c702217
spent
true